There’s no denying that music has an influence on our moods and motivation. Whether it's turning up the beat for a second wind at the gym, a sad love song to release a few tears while you’re alone in the car (or is that just a girl thing?), or some old-school favorites to get a dance floor started.
Countless studies have been conducted to prove or deny claims that music helps with concentration. Some go as far as claiming music makes us smarter -- like “The Mozart Effect,” where some people say listening to classical music will increase brainpower. It's now considered a myth by most...
